当前位置: 首页 > news >正文

Happy Island Designer:如何用免费工具轻松规划你的《动物森友会》梦想岛屿

Happy Island Designer:如何用免费工具轻松规划你的《动物森友会》梦想岛屿

【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ner

还在为《动物森友会》中移动建筑花费数小时而烦恼吗?是否曾经因为布局不满意而反复调整,却始终看不到理想效果?Happy Island Designer 正是为了解决这些痛点而生的免费在线岛屿设计工具,让您能够轻松规划和可视化梦想岛屿布局。

🌟 告别盲目规划,迎接精准设计

在游戏中,每一次建筑移动都需要花费大量时间和铃钱,而且您很难在移动前预览最终效果。Happy Island Designer 通过创新的网格化设计系统,让您能够在实际建造前就看到完整的岛屿布局,避免不必要的返工和资源浪费。

这个开源工具采用直观的坐标系统,将岛屿划分为 A-F 列和 1-7 行的精准网格,让您可以像专业设计师一样精确放置每个元素。无论是住宅区、商业区还是自然景观区,都能在网格中找到最合适的位置。

Happy Island Designer 网格化设计界面 - 精确的坐标定位和地形规划

🔧 三大核心功能解决设计难题

1. 智能地形绘制系统

基于 Paper.js 的高性能矢量渲染引擎,支持多种画笔大小选择和直线绘制模式。无论您是想要创建蜿蜒的河流、自然的山坡还是规整的路径,都能轻松实现。工具会自动处理地形连接和形状计算,让复杂的岛屿设计变得简单直观。

2. 创新的数据存储方案

最独特的功能是将地图数据编码到图片的透明通道中。这意味着您可以将完整的设计保存为普通图片文件,稍后重新加载图片即可恢复所有设计细节。这种创新的数据编码技术让分享和备份变得异常简单,您甚至可以和朋友交换岛屿设计图片。

3. 移动端优化体验

专门针对移动设备优化的交互体验,支持双指手势缩放、触摸操作所有工具。响应式布局确保在不同屏幕尺寸上都能获得良好的操作体验,让您随时随地都能继续岛屿设计工作。

Happy Island Designer 完整岛屿设计案例 - 功能完善的岛屿布局与自然环境的完美融合

🚀 五分钟快速入门指南

第一步:访问在线工具

您可以直接在浏览器中打开 Happy Island Designer 开始设计,无需安装任何软件。工具完全免费,支持主流浏览器。

第二步:掌握基本操作

  • 地形绘制:选择画笔工具,点击并拖动绘制地形
  • 建筑放置:从工具栏选择建筑图标,拖放到网格位置
  • 视图控制
    • 空格键+拖动:平移视图
    • Alt+滚动:缩放视图
    • Shift+拖动:绘制直线

第三步:保存与分享

点击保存按钮将设计保存为图片,这张图片包含了完整的岛屿数据。您可以分享给朋友,他们可以直接加载查看您的设计。

Happy Island Designer 生成的设计示例 - 展示工具对河流和地形的精确控制能力

📊 专业岛屿设计策略与技巧

功能分区规划方法

科学规划岛屿功能区是成功设计的关键。以下是一些实用建议:

功能区推荐位置设计要点
居住区岛屿中心集中布局,方便居民互动,保持社交距离
商业区机场附近便于访客到达,形成商业中心
娱乐区水边区域利用自然景观优势,营造休闲氛围
自然区边缘地带保留原始地形特色,创造自然缓冲区

四层设计法

采用分层设计方法,确保布局合理有序:

  1. 基础层:绘制水域、沙滩、草地等自然地形
  2. 建筑层:放置住宅、商店、博物馆等主要建筑
  3. 装饰层:添加树木、花卉、家具等装饰元素
  4. 路径层:规划道路、桥梁连接各个区域

网格优化实用技巧

  • 利用网格坐标精确对齐建筑位置,保持视觉上的整齐
  • 保持建筑间距的一致性,推荐 2-3 格间距
  • 预留足够的移动空间,确保角色行走流畅
  • 考虑角色行走路径的流畅性,避免死胡同

🛠️ 高级功能与实用技巧

快捷键大全提升效率

掌握快捷键能极大提升设计效率,让您专注于创意而非操作:

  • Shift+拖动:绘制完美的直线路径
  • Alt+点击颜色:快速切换地形颜色
  • Alt+滚动:快速缩放视图,查看细节或整体
  • 空格键+拖动:轻松平移整个视图

数据编码技术详解

Happy Island Designer 使用独特的 Steganography.js 库将地图数据编码到图片的透明通道中。这意味着您的设计不仅是一张图片,还是一个完整的数据文件。这种技术让分享变得简单,但需要注意避免使用会压缩图片的托管服务,以免损坏编码数据。

移动端使用建议

虽然 UI 在移动端可能不够完美,但核心功能完全可用。支持双指手势缩放和触摸操作,让您随时随地设计岛屿。建议在较新的设备上使用以获得最佳体验。

❓ 常见问题解答

浏览器频繁崩溃怎么办?

可能是自动保存文件损坏。按 F12 打开浏览器控制台,运行editor.clearAutosave()命令清除损坏的自动保存文件,然后重新开始设计。

图标加载缓慢正常吗?

这是正常现象,图标文件需要时间加载。稍等片刻图标就会正常显示,这不会影响您的设计工作。

保存的图片无法加载怎么办?

确保图片没有被压缩,某些图片托管服务会损坏编码数据。建议使用不压缩图片的托管服务,或者直接通过文件分享方式传输图片。

移动端 UI 显示异常如何解决?

工具已针对移动端优化,但某些旧设备可能兼容性有限。建议在较新的设备上使用,或者尝试调整浏览器缩放设置。

🔍 深入了解技术实现

如果您对技术细节感兴趣,可以查看技术文档:docs/README-technical.md。文档详细介绍了工具的技术架构,包括:

  • Paper.js 矢量渲染:如何实现高性能的地形绘制
  • 数据编码原理:如何将地图数据存储到图片中
  • 异步加载机制:如何优化图标加载体验

对于本地开发感兴趣的用户,可以查看本地开发指南:docs/README-localdev.md,了解如何在自己的环境中运行和修改这个工具。

🌈 未来发展方向

项目维护者规划了丰富的功能增强,包括:

  • 添加更多建筑和装饰图标,丰富设计元素
  • 岛屿名称横幅功能,个性化您的岛屿设计
  • 文本标签支持,为设计添加说明和标注
  • UI 界面全面升级,提升用户体验
  • 可能的等距视图模式,提供更多视角选择

💡 专业设计建议与最佳实践

从整体到细节的设计流程

开始设计时,先规划整体布局,再逐步添加细节。考虑岛屿的自然流向和功能分区,确保各个区域协调统一。建议先确定主要功能区的位置,再填充细节装饰。

大胆尝试,充分利用撤销功能

利用无限撤销功能,大胆尝试不同的布局方案。最好的设计往往来自多次尝试和优化。不要害怕犯错,Happy Island Designer 让您可以随时回到之前的任何状态。

定期保存,避免意外丢失

定期保存您的设计进度,避免意外丢失。虽然工具有自动保存功能,但手动保存更可靠。建议每完成一个重要阶段就保存一次。

分享与交流,获取更多灵感

将您的设计保存为图片并分享给朋友,他们可以直接加载查看。参与社区交流,获取更多设计灵感和技巧。您可以从其他人的设计中获得启发,也可以展示自己的创意。

🎯 开始您的岛屿设计之旅

Happy Island Designer 不仅是一个工具,更是您实现岛屿设计梦想的伙伴。无论您是想要重新规划现有岛屿,还是从头开始创建全新的岛屿,这个工具都能提供您需要的所有功能。

记住成功岛屿设计的关键:从整体规划开始,逐步添加细节;大胆尝试不同的布局方案;利用撤销功能探索各种可能性;最重要的是,享受创造的乐趣!

现在,打开 Happy Island Designer,开始打造属于您的完美岛屿吧!无论是精心规划的社区布局,还是自然随性的田园风光,都能在这个工具中找到实现的可能。让您的《动物森友会》岛屿成为真正的梦想家园。

【免费下载链接】HappyIslandDesigner"Happy Island Designer (Alpha)",是一个在线工具,它允许用户设计和定制自己的岛屿。这个工具是受游戏《动物森友会》(Animal Crossing)启发而创建的,游戏中玩家可以自定义自己的岛屿。项目地址: https://gitcode.com/gh_mirrors/ha/HappyIslandDesigner

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.cnnetsun.cn/news/2439711.html

相关文章:

  • 基于Helm Chart的Dify云原生部署:从原理到生产环境实践
  • SECS4Net完全指南:在.NET平台构建半导体设备通信系统的终极解决方案
  • NVIDIA Profile Inspector终极指南:轻松解锁显卡隐藏性能的免费工具
  • 终极魔兽争霸III地图编辑器:HiveWE如何让地图制作效率提升10倍
  • 配置管理适配器:统一多源配置与热重载的.NET实践
  • 实战解析:用TaskbarX智能美化Windows任务栏的3个核心技巧
  • PhantomBuster Python库:云端自动化数据采集与交互实战指南
  • 谷歌seo搜索引擎优化教程有吗?针对SGE:2026谷歌AI排名最新技巧
  • 终极CoreCycler教程:5分钟掌握CPU超频稳定性测试
  • 带娃去嘉兴麦芽口腔涂氟,这些细节值得点赞
  • 微信数据安全警示:从PyWxDump项目下架看个人隐私保护的重要性
  • 基于rsync的嵌入式Ubuntu系统镜像定制与批量部署实战
  • VSCode远程开发进阶:在WSL2的Docker容器里写代码是种什么体验?
  • Google Pixel 10零点击漏洞链深度解析:5行代码拿下内核的技术细节与行业反思
  • Orange Pi i 96开发板实战:从硬件解析到家庭服务器与物联网应用部署
  • 从API密钥管理与访问控制角度评估Taotoken的企业级安全特性
  • 基于CircuitPython打造便携式移动代码编辑器:硬件选型与软件架构详解
  • 【最新 v2.7.5 版本安装包】OpenClaw 零基础部署秘籍,无需命令零代码一键安装轻松搞定
  • 英雄联盟智能助手Seraphine:如何用3个核心功能提升你的排位胜率
  • NoFences桌面分区工具:免费开源的终极Windows桌面整理解决方案
  • 题解:洛谷 P14922 [GESP202512 七级] 学习小组
  • 终极指南:3步免费快速将QQ音乐QMCFLAC格式转换为通用MP3
  • U-boot DPU驱动移植实战:从硬件访问到启动优化
  • 终极指南:如何用GlosSI为所有Windows游戏解锁Steam控制器完整功能
  • HiveWE魔兽地图编辑器:告别卡顿,8倍速打造你的游戏世界
  • 终极免费解决方案:番茄小说下载器的完整使用指南
  • 2026供应链数智化:实在Agent供应链全链路可视化监控功能详解
  • 从《只狼》弹刀到《战神》斧头召回:聊聊虚幻引擎里物品交互的骨骼Socket设计与物理手感调校
  • UnityExplorer自由视角相机深度解析:游戏调试与场景探索的技术方案
  • 终极音乐解放指南:3分钟解锁网易云NCM加密,让音乐在任何设备自由播放